Running into a slight problem, ordering this oil filter adapter/mount and it’s saying it’s not for 4x4, but I can’t find one specifically for a 4x4. I’ll admit that I cant remember how it was when I took it out, I had removed the filter only and then pulled motor and sent it off, it came back without one due to the old one needing replaced.

That's the correct one, if you don't have an external oil cooler.

thank you! Went ahead and got it, installing today. So if I had an oil cooler it would need additional stuff? Good to know

Yeah, if there was an oil cooler, the hoses would screw into a 'sandwich' adapter that would take place of the regular oil filter mount.
